Meaning of hátat fordít | Babel Free

Verb CEFR B2
[ˈhaːtɒtfordiːt]

Definitions

  1. to turn one's back, to turn away (on someone or something -nak/-nek) (to rotate the body so as not to face someone or something)
  2. to turn one's back (to forsake, to abandon; to ignore)
    idiomatic

Equivalents

Examples

“Gábor hátat fordított az ablaknak.”

Gábor turned his back on the window.
